    It seems like there is a cap:

    http://forum.thesettlersonline.com/t...929#post224929

    Based on the page an extra geologist maxed with 31 books- 15M-7T-9C will cost:

    185M, 33T, 9C

    4,440coins
    109,150 paper - 3,300c
    86,950 nibs - 10,440c
    21,270 Int Pap - 1,700c
    14,110 PT - 3,100
    5040AP - 7,500
    3600BF - 6,500

    So overall any maxed geologist will cost roughly 40,000coins + time to make all that... About 60 days worth buffed or 120 days unbuffed at lvl 5 making books 24/7 which is impossible because there is no building queue...
